The Tigers will begin the A.L. Division Series on Friday October 7th. They will play the winner of the Wild Card game between the Toronto Blue Jays (102-60) and the Chicago White Sox (97-65). That game will be played Wednesday October 5th. Kevin Gausman (17-8, 3.32) will pitch for the Blue Jays, and Lucas Giolito (13-6, 3.39) goes for the Sox.
The other A.L. Division series will be the New York Yankees (104-58) against the Houston Astros (92-70) That series also starts Friday October 7th, in New York. Gerrit Cole (17-5, 3.30) is expected to start for the Yankees against Justin Verlander (16-11, 4.00) for the Astros.
The N.L. Wild Card game will be on Tuesday October 4th, with the Atlanta Braves (96-66) hosting the Milwaukee Brewers (94-68). Mike Soroka (16-11, 3.33) pitches for Atlanta against Corbin Burnes (16-5, 3.69) The winner of this series will face the New York Mets (104-58).
The other N.L. Division Series will be the Los Angeles Dodgers (100-62) aganst the St. Louis Cardinals (95-67). That series will begin Thursday October 6th, in Los Angeles. Clayton Kershaw (15-7, 2.90) pitches for the Dodgers against Jack Flaherty (12-10, 2.79) for the Cardinals.
